In this page you can find the top 50 list with the best career total rebounds in the NBA Playoffs. The list includes both the Minneapolis Lakers and the Los Angeles Lakers players.

Wilt Chamberlain, the second all-time rebounder in NBA history in the Playoffs (trailing only Bill Russell) is the Lakers career top rebounder. The amazing fact is the he played only 5 playoff editions for the franchise. Shaquille O'Neal was clearly on his way to surpass Chamberlain when he decided to leave the team.

Kobe Bryant (6th.), Pau Gasol, Derek Fisher. Andrew Bynum, Luke Walton and Ron Artest are the 2011-12 Lakers in this top 50 playoff historic list.
